Transaction 70102f102429888c5136de64451d30b6736146cad1a28dad832d17ba27c47e69
1 Input
2 Outputs
- 70102f102429888c5136de64451d30b6736146cad1a28dad832d17ba27c47e69:0
- 70102f102429888c5136de64451d30b6736146cad1a28dad832d17ba27c47e69:1
value 8000000
address 33UaJRbgiWhEnBCbzJARh3nHm7x33nXsQy
value 75941601
address 13eefTmuYwoh7zkboWwv3nFp6uT62qVwbZ